DROMETRIZOLE

CAS 2440-22-4

A benzotriazole UV-stabiliser used to protect formulas from photodegradation. PubChem flags strong skin-sensitisation and high aquatic toxicity, plus endocrine-disruptor scrutiny.

Function

UV ABSORBER

Skin benefits

  • UV stabiliser for cosmetic packaging-compatible formulas
  • Helps protect product from photodegradation

Known concerns

  • H317 may cause allergic skin reaction (97% of ECHA reports)
  • H410 very toxic to aquatic life with long-lasting effects
  • Suspected endocrine disruptor — under EU re-evaluation
